The Principle of Mercy: Taking the Crucified People from the Cross
The Principle of Mercy: Taking the Crucified People from the Cross is a seminal work of liberation theology by Jon Sobrino that reflects on Christian faith from the perspective of the suffering and oppressed, emphasizing mercy and solidarity with “crucified peoples” in history.
